HelixFwd is 3Pillar's forward-deployed practice for Agentic AI Systems. We pair engineers directly with clients to find and build the production AI workflows worth automating: scoping hands you a lead, not a locked spec, and your job is to confirm it, refine it, or find something better through real discovery. As a Forward Deployed AI Engineer, you'll own the AI system itself, the agent, retrieval pipeline, or model-driven workflow, as the client deliverable. You'll work solo or paired with a Technical Product Manager, and ship production systems in weeks, not pilots that stall after the demo.



  •  Embed on-site or in tight virtual proximity with client teams for the life of the engagement, and identify the highest-leverage workflow to build first, then the next.
  •  Build, test, and harden production-grade integrations (APIs, MCP connectors, data pipelines) directly against client systems.
  • Own the last mile: deployment, monitoring, user adoption, and iteration based on real usage, not just proof-of-concept handoff.
  • Run build-measure-learn cycles with client stakeholders, translating ambiguous business problems into scoped technical solutions.
  • Act as a trusted technical counterpart to client engineering leads and executive sponsors; communicate tradeoffs in business terms.
  • Contribute reusable patterns, connectors, and accelerators back to HelixAI (Atlas, Nexus, AIRE) for future engagements.


  • •     Simplifies complexity fast: turns a messy client environment into a clear, sequenced plan without waiting for a full spec.

    •     Decides soundly under pressure and owns the call, rather than escalating everything or waiting to be told what to do.

    •     Writes production code directly when that's what moves the engagement forward. This isn't an architecture-only or advisory seat.

    •     Spots risk early and adapts, rather than discovering a blocker after it's already cost the engagement time.

    •     Turns what's learned in the field into something reusable, not a one-off fix for one client.

  • 8+ years of professional software engineering experience, including 2+ years building and shipping production AI systems (not prototypes).

    •     Depth in retrieval architecture (RAG), agent orchestration/tool-use patterns, and evaluation pipeline design.

    •     Strong Python proficiency, with production experience using LangChain and/or LangGraph.

    •     Hands-on AWS experience across core compute, storage, and AI/ML services (e.g., Bedrock, Lambda, S3).

    •     Demonstrated ability to work independently and ambiguously in a client-facing, field environment.

    •     Hands-on experience integrating with enterprise systems via APIs, webhooks, or connector frameworks.

    •     Prior experience in a forward-deployed, solutions engineering, or field engineering role.

  • Travel requirement for client site visits in US - up to 50% of the role.
